Exploring MemberPress Features

Now that you’ve set it up, it’s time to delve into the core features that make MemberPress so great. What I find most exciting is the ability to create access rules. By specifying criteria that determine who can view what, you can create a truly customized experience for your users. This can be based on membership level, products purchased, or even specific URLs. It’s like creating a treasure map!

Additionally, you can manage your subscribers through an intuitive dashboard. Here, you can view their membership levels, track renewals, and monitor payments. Keeping an eye on your members helps you understand your audience better and adjust your content accordingly—definitely a game changer.

Lastly, MemberPress integrates smoothly with several email marketing services and payment gateways. This means that not only are you securing content, but you’re also nurturing your audience through effective communication and streamlined payment processes. It’s a win-win!

Setting Up Access Rules in MemberPress

After figuring out what you want to lock, it’s time to set those access rules in MemberPress. Head over to the “Access Rules” section in the MemberPress dashboard, where you’ll be crafting the rules that allow or deny access to specific content. You can create rules based on various criteria, including membership level or product purchased.

For example, if you have a premium course, you could restrict access to that content only to new premium members—super straightforward! I always recommend being clear and concise in how you title your rules, so it’s easy to navigate later on. You’ll thank yourself when you’re looking for a specific rule months down the line!

Don’t forget to test your access rules! After you set them up, sign in as a member to see if everything works as intended. This little step can save you a lot of frustration and potential complaints down the road if something isn’t functioning properly.

2. How can I set up my first access rule?

To set up your first access rule in MemberPress, head to the ‘Access Rules’ section in your MemberPress dashboard. Click on ‘Add New’ and then specify the criteria for your rule, such as which membership level can access which content. Make sure to save your settings!
